XMP 3.0 / EXPO Profile Activation Required
This is a high-performance DDR5-5600 memory kit. It will NOT run at advertised speeds out of the box.
JEDEC Fallback Behavior
By default, all motherboards boot using safe **JEDEC standards** (typically **4800MT/s**). If you plug this RAM in and boot immediately, your system will downclock to this baseline, losing up to **10% - 20% CPU bandwidth**.
How to Enable XMP/EXPO
- 1.Reboot PC, tap
DelorF2to enter **BIOS**. - 2.Find memory settings and toggle **XMP / EXPO** to **Enabled**.
- 3.Save & Exit (press
F10). PC will reboot at 5600MHz.

What is the difference between a single 96GB stick and a 2ร48GB kit?
This is already a 2ร48GB dual-channel kit โ the correct configuration for maximum performance. Dual-channel mode doubles the memory bandwidth by using both memory channels simultaneously, improving performance in games and applications by 10โ30% compared to a single stick of the same total capacity.
